RE: Pica Products
I have a Pica spinner on my 1/5 Spitfire and have not had any problems with screws flying out. With that said I did make a minor change to the screw arrangement. I installed 6 each 4-40 anchor nuts on the spinner backplate. These are the non-floating nut type. Screws stay in and tight. Similar to full scale spinner mounting. the 4-40 anchor nuts have 2 small rivets that hold each one in. Spiffy looking spinner at reasonable price with no hole in the end!
